As a new leader, learning to make good decisions without hesitation and procrastination is a capability that can set you apart from your peers. … WebA closed system perspective views organizations as relatively independent of environmental influences. The closed systems approach conceives of the organization as a system of management, technology, personnel, equipment, and materials, but tends to exclude competitors, suppliers, distributors, and governmental regulators.
